    First, try a system reset.  It cures many ills and it's quick, easy and harmless...
    Hold down the on/off switch and the Home button simultaneously until you see the Apple logo.  Ignore the "Slide to power off" text if it appears.  You will not lose any apps, data, music, movies, settings, etc.
    If the Reset doesn't work, try a Restore.  Note that it's nowhere near as quick as a Reset.  It could take well over an hour!  Connect via cable to the computer that you use for sync.  From iTunes, select the iPad/iPod and then select the Summary tab.  Follow the on-screen directions for Restore and be sure to say "yes" to the backup.  You will be warned that all data (apps, music, movies, etc.) will be erased but, as the Restore finishes, you will be asked if you wish the contents of the backup to be copied to the iPad/iPod.  Again, say "yes."
    At the end of the basic Restore, you will be asked if you wish to sync the iPad/iPod.  As before, say "yes."  Note that that sync selection will disappear and the Restore will end if you do not respond within a reasonable time.  If that happens, only the apps that are part of the IOS will appear on your device.  Corrective action is simple -  choose manual "Sync" from the bottom right of iTunes.

    Your first question is yes. If you set the ipod to "fit to screen" then it will, as long as when you convert the file, the aspect ratio is set to the ipod screen size(320×240 pixels). If the software has that option.
    I'm not sure about the connection for the dock you want to use, but with the 6th gen ipods a lot of 3rd party docks will not allow you to view video's through them because of something written into the ipod software. The one you want to use does not support the Classic. The only one I found was Apples own. But you can not use the menu button on the remote, so you can not change between films (unless in a play list) or change between films, music, photos or any other function of the ipod with out manually doing it yourself. The menu button is only to be used with Apple TV.
    No to your third question. Your ipod is connected to the computer and even if you play the file from the pod in itunes, it will only show up on your monitor
